Three phosphatase families form a community: The phosphohydrolases that act upon inositol pyrophosphates

open access: yesFEBS Letters, EarlyView.
Inositol pyrophosphates are energy‐rich signaling molecules that perform critical functions in cells. Three different families of phosphatases hydrolyze the β phosphate of the inositol pyrophosphate molecules: two have narrow specificities and one is promiscuous.

ABL kinase‐dependent phosphorylation of SH proteins promotes their direct interaction with CRK family SH2 domains

open access: yesFEBS Letters, EarlyView.
CT10 regulator of kinase (CRK) and CRK‐Like (CRKL) are signaling adaptors driving cell adhesion, motility, differentiation, and proliferation. SH2‐domain containing (SH) proteins are enriched in YXXP motifs which when phosphorylated create preferred binding sites for CRK family SH2 domains.

An epithelial GPR35 isoform supports tumor‐associated transcriptional and metabolic phenotypes

open access: yesFEBS Letters, EarlyView.
GPR35 generates two functionally distinct isoforms with previously unresolved roles. GPR35‐short mediates immune‐cell chemotaxis, while GPR35‐long is enriched in colorectal cancer epithelium, where it supports increased metabolism, proliferation, and tumor‐associated transcriptional programs.

Structure‐forward targeting of claudins with synthetic binders

open access: yesFEBS Letters, EarlyView.
Claudins form the paracellular barriers between epithelial and endothelial tissues at tight junctions and are targets for molecular binders with the goal of modulating barrier permeability. Claudin‐binding molecules are relevant in drug delivery or in altering claudin interactions with disease‐causing proteins.
